Pinterest is well known for it’s potential to drive traffic but can it also be used to grow an audience for a podcast?

In this episode of the podcast, I chat with Chris Enns, the host of Show Me Your Mic about:

  • Ways to make podcasts shareable
  • What podcasting niche is utilizing Pinterest most
  • Using Pinterest to connect with your target audience
  • Benefits of pinning your content to Pinterest
  • Growing a community with Pinterest and a podcast
  • Using Pinterest for inspiration

Growing a Podcast Audience with Pinterest

Chris mentioned in our conversation that sometimes we get stuck in a sort of bubble, where we don’t go beyond the people who interested in the same things we are and are comfortable with. Exploring a new platform like Pinterest or a new way of communicating such as through podcasting can help us reach beyond that bubble.

One of the things that I like about both Pinterest and podcasts is that I can find find information about almost any subject. One problem I run into is that many time podcasters are so focused on the content and the quality of the audio that they don’t include a pinnable image with each episode or even for their show.  This might be why I don’t yet see many podcasts shared on Pinterest.
